Output 0ecb8314259b192f23b4d28e0973be822364e326ec1fba89f39d6278a2f3df4d:0

value
28529233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e789e752353b1da993198d580cb2e0f7e2819e3 OP_EQUAL
address
3AJXwL3PVHbAiauh18K5sbAq5guLpo1cNR
transaction
0ecb8314259b192f23b4d28e0973be822364e326ec1fba89f39d6278a2f3df4d
spent
true